This page covers emergency access to the Pellgrove product catalog's invalidation controls. Under normal operation, cache entries expire via versioned purge events; manual flushes are forbidden because they stampede the origin tier. During a confirmed incident — stale pricing visible to customers for more than ten minutes — an on-call engineer may invoke the break-glass flush. The action is logged, paged to the security rotation, and reviewed within 24 hours. To authenticate the break-glass console, supply the recovery passphrase noted below.

strongbox words: raldor-eliir-lamael

## Step 4: Cache layer credentials

Tilecrest's render cache sits between the tile compositor and edge nodes. It authenticates to the cache cluster with a shared token, scoped read-write, rotated quarterly. Review the ACLs in `cache-policy.yml` before enabling. The cache refuses anonymous writes; misconfiguration fails closed. Config lives in `.env.cache`, owner-readable only, excluded from the image build context. Set `CACHE_MODE=strict` and `CACHE_TTL=3600` first. Directly beneath those, place the line that sets the cluster token.

vault entry, bagef-hafop: RELAY_SECRET3=a63

It runs per-zone, single instance, leader-elected. Scan, mark, wait one grace period, delete. Nothing is deleted on first sighting — two consecutive scans must agree. Deletions are rate-limited hard; a bug here wipes customer state, so the limiter is not configurable at runtime. Dry-run mode logs every decision with the full ownership chain. Metrics go to the Larkfield dashboard. Grace periods and rate limits are fixed as follows.

tuning table, kawep-tawif:
CAPS = {
    "olidor": 80,
    "belion": 7,
    "quenys": 225,
    "druox": 839,
    "fraath": 482,
}